The Toronto Maple Leafs face a significant decision regarding the future of David Kampf, as reports indicate that the team is expected to terminate his contract. Kampf, who has played a pivotal role in the Maple Leafs' forward group, has been a reliable defensive forward but hasn't been able to secure a long-term spot on the roster. The team’s management is evaluating its depth and cap space as they plan for the upcoming season.

Kampf's performance has drawn mixed reviews from fans and analysts alike. While he has contributed to the team’s penalty kill and brought valuable experience to the locker room, his offensive output has been limited.
